<div itemprop="description">Our brother Fr. Jim MacGillivray, CC, died on April 5th 2017 surrounded by the prayers of his brother Companions of the Cross and many former parishioners and friends. Fr. Jim was born in Kingston on May 7, 1943. He was ordained to the priesthood for the Archdiocese of Kingston on May 17, 1969. He was the son of Frank MacGillivray and Vivian (Kelsey) MacGillivray and is survived by his sister Francine (Richard) Arsenault. Fr Jim was predeceased by brother Earl D. MacGillivray. He will be missed by his nieces and nephews: David (Lisa MacGregor) Arsenault, Kathleen Arsenault (Marc Lewis) Jamie Arsenault and by his great nieces and nephews: Nathaniel, Allesha, Dawson Arsenault, and Georgia Lewis Riley Arsenault<br><br>Fr. Jim most recently served as associate pastor at St. Maurice parish. He retired in 2014.<br><br>Fr. Jim joined the Community of the Companions of the Cross in 1999, making his temporary commitment. He made his lifetime commitment September 14, 2001 on the feast of the Triumph of the Cross. He has served in many capacities: parish priest, associate pastor, as a member of the formation team, Personnel Assistant to the Moderator, Director of Formation, and Director of Admissions. <br><br>Fr.
